The Army needs a small business to renovate an office in Garrison Powerplant.

Key Details

  • What exactly do they need? The Army wants to convert a portion of the 6th floor drawing room in Garrison Powerplant into the Upper Basin Resident Construction Office. The scope of work includes installing a room divider, new offices, new carpet and flooring, and evaluating the HVAC, electrical, fire protection, and communications systems to determine if upgrades are needed.
